<!doctype html>
<html lang="en">
<head>
<meta charset="UTF-8">
<title>获取选择框信息</title>
<script language="javascript">
function show(){
var name=document.myform.name.value;
alert(name); var sex
if(document.myform.sex[0].checked){
sex=document.myform.sex[0].value;
}else{
sex=document.myform.sex[1].value;
}
alert(sex); var hobby="";
for(i=0;i<document.myform.interesting.length;i++){ //循环遍历
if(document.myform.interesting[i].checked){ //判断是否被选中
hobby+=document.myform.interesting[i].value+"、" //选中加入hobby中
}
}
alert(hobby); var area=document.myform.result.value;
alert(area);
} function local(val){
document.myform.result.value=val;
} </script> </head>
<body>
<form action="#" method="post" name="myform">
姓名:
<input type="text" name="name"> <br/>
性别:
<input type="radio" name="sex" value="男" checked>男
<input type="radio" name="sex" value="女">女 <br/>
爱好:
<input type="checkbox" name="interesting" value="听音乐">听音乐
<input type="checkbox" name="interesting" value="看电影">看电影
<input type="checkbox" name="interesting" value="玩游戏">玩游戏
<input type="checkbox" name="interesting" value="看书">看书<br/>
地区:
<select name="area" onchange="local(this.value)"> <br/>
<option>=请选择=</option>
<option value="济南">济南</option>
<option value="青岛">青岛</option>
<option value="威海">威海</option>
</select>
<input type="text" name="result" readonly><br/> <input type="button" value="显示内容" onclick="show()"> </form>
</body>
</html>
 <!doctype html>
<html lang="en">
<head>
<meta charset="UTF-8">
<title>获取选择框信息</title>
<script language="javascript">
function show(){
var name=document.myform.name.value;
alert(name); var sex
if(document.myform.sex[0].checked){
sex=document.myform.sex[0].value;
}else{
sex=document.myform.sex[1].value;
}
alert(sex); var hobby="";
for(i=0;i<document.myform.interesting.length;i++){
if(document.myform.interesting[i].checked){
hobby+=document.myform.interesting[i].value+"、"
}
}
alert(hobby); var area=document.myform.result.value;
alert(area);
} function local(val){
document.myform.result.value=val;
} </script> </head>
<body>
<form action="#" method="post" name="myform">
姓名:
<input type="text" name="name"> <br/>
性别:
<input type="radio" name="sex" value="男" checked>男
<input type="radio" name="sex" value="女">女 <br/>
爱好:
<input type="checkbox" name="interesting" value="听音乐">听音乐
<input type="checkbox" name="interesting" value="看电影">看电影
<input type="checkbox" name="interesting" value="玩游戏">玩游戏
<input type="checkbox" name="interesting" value="看书">看书<br/>
地区:
<select name="area" onchange="local(this.value)"> <br/>
<option>=请选择=</option>
<option value="济南">济南</option>
<option value="青岛">青岛</option>
<option value="威海">威海</option>
</select>
<input type="text" name="result" readonly><br/> <input type="button" value="显示内容" onclick="show()"> </form>
</body>
</html>

HTML--JS 获取选择框信息的更多相关文章

  1. js获取编辑框游标的位置

    代码如下: <!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w ...

  2. js获取单选框的值

    js获取单选框的值 var lx= $("input[name='lx']:checked").val();

  3. js获取response头信息

    当我们使用ajax发起请求时,经常需要获取请求返回的头信息.默认情况下,js货可以获取如下头信息: Cache-Control Content-Language Content-Type Expirs ...

  4. js获取浏览器版本信息整理

    一.Navigator 对象 JavaScript Navigator 对象包含了有关访问者浏览器的所有信息.接下来我们学习 Navigator 对象的两个属性. appName 保存浏览器类型 ap ...

  5. js获取单选框里面的值

    rt,如果想获取单选框里面的值,该如何获取呢. <script> window.onload = function(){ //通过名字获取 getElementsByName //var ...

  6. js获取单选框radio的值

    遇到一个js获取radio值的问题,原来根据frm.type.value取到的值在ie下是空值 解决办法:type为每个radio的值 var chkObjs=document.getElements ...

  7. JS获取客户端电脑信息(转)

    <html> <head> <title></title> <script type="text/javascript"> ...

  8. JS获取页面URL信息

    下面我们举例一个URL,然后获得它的各个组成部分: http://i.cnblogs.com/EditPosts.aspx?opt=1 window.location.href (设置或获取整个 UR ...

  9. MUI - 复选框、单选框、使用js获取选择值

    <!DOCTYPE html> <html> <head> <meta charset="utf-8"> <meta name ...

随机推荐

  1. winform datagridview 绑定泛型集合变得不支持排序的解决方案

    原文:winform datagridview 绑定泛型集合变得不支持排序的解决方案 案例: 环境:Winform程序 控件:Datagridview 现象:Datagridview控件绑定到List ...

  2. Java JSON入门

    一.所需jar包 jakarta commons-lang 2.5jakarta commons-beanutils 1.8.0jakarta commons-collections 3.2.1jak ...

  3. js中的函数声明置顶

    函数声明置顶是指 js引擎在读取变量与声明式函数时,会优先读取,例如如下 var a = 1: function a(){}; console.log(a); //这里得到的为1,而不是该functi ...

  4. vs code 同步

    vs code 同步需要在github上配置好gist id, 将gist id添加至setting.json中, 然后再在localsetting中设置access token,  gist id ...

  5. d3与echarts的区别

    1. 目前各大公司的大数据平台多使用d3还是echarts?什么时候适合用echarts,什么时候适合用d3? 在我看几种数据可视化平台多使用折线图,面积图和柱状图,条图居多,对于echarts和d3 ...

  6. Docker镜像恢复与迁移

    首先我们先删除掉 mycentos_new:1.1 镜像(注意先停止并删除所有引用了的容器) docker rmi mycentos_new:1.1 然后执行此命令进行恢复 mycentos_new: ...

  7. 2018-9-21-dot-net-core-使用-usb

    title author date CreateTime categories dot net core 使用 usb lindexi 2018-09-21 19:53:34 +0800 2018-0 ...

  8. 一、ffmpeg理论

    一.ffmpeg三件套 ffprobe看文件属性 ffmpeg 编转码 ffplay 播放器 C:\Users\Bruce\Desktop\Temp\ffmpeg\ffmpeg\ToolPack\ff ...

  9. linux--基础知识4

    #当前已什么用户登陆,创建的目录或文件,他的属组和主就是谁 #用户对目录拥有的几种权限 # ll -d查看目录当前权限信息 #r:可以查看该目录下的子文件名,子目录 #w:可以在该目录下创建,删除,重 ...

  10. linux7 grub配置文件 linux6 grub配置文件

    在 grub 的 kernel 配置后面,添加 acpi_pad.disable=1 重启机器之后,开机就不会自动加载 acpi_pad 模块 一:linux6 [root@node2 ~]# cat ...